Flat roof replacement services involve removing an existing flat roof and installing a new, durable roofing system. This process typically begins with a thorough assessment of the current roof to identify any underlying issues, such as leaks, ponding water, or extensive damage. Once the old roofing material is carefully removed, the contractor prepares the surface to ensure proper adhesion of the new materials. The new flat roof is then installed using high-quality membranes, coatings, or other suitable roofing systems designed to withstand the local weather conditions and provide long-lasting protection.
Many property owners turn to flat roof replacement services to address persistent problems that compromise the safety and functionality of their buildings. Common issues include water pooling, leaks, blistering, cracking, or areas where the roof surface has become brittle or worn out over time. These problems can lead to interior water damage, mold growth, or structural deterioration if not addressed promptly. Replacing an aging or damaged flat roof can restore the building’s integrity, prevent further damage, and improve energy efficiency by ensuring a tight, weather-resistant seal.

The overview below groups typical Flat Roof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Lake Hopatcong, NJ.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Minor repairs or patching projects typically cost between $250 and $600, depending on the extent of damage and materials needed. Many routine fixes fall within this range, making them the most common type of service handled by local contractors. Larger, more complex repairs can sometimes reach $1,000 or more.
Partial Replacement - Replacing sections of a flat roof generally costs between $1,000 and $3,500. This range covers projects where only part of the roof requires work, which many property owners in Lake Hopatcong encounter. Larger or more involved partial replacements may go beyond this range.
Full Roof Replacement - Complete flat roof replacements typically range from $5,000 to $15,000, with many projects falling in the middle of this spectrum. Factors like roof size and material choice influence the final cost, while very large or high-end projects can exceed $20,000.
Complex or Large-Scale Projects - Larger or more complex flat roof replacements, such as those involving multiple layers or specialized materials, can cost $20,000 or more. These projects are less common but are handled by local service providers for commercial or extensive residential properties.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are signs that a flat roof needs replacement? Indicators include persistent leaks, visible cracks or blisters, ponding water, and extensive surface deterioration that cannot be repaired effectively.
How do local contractors typically handle flat roof replacements? They assess the existing roof, remove damaged materials, prepare the surface, and install new roofing systems suited for flat roofs, ensuring proper sealing and drainage.
Can flat roof replacement improve energy efficiency? Yes, some roofing options can reflect heat and insulate better, which may contribute to improved energy performance of the building.
What types of materials are commonly used for flat roof replacements? Common materials include built-up roofing (BUR), modified bitumen, single-ply membranes like TPO or PVC, and spray-applied roofing systems.
Is flat roof replacement suitable for all types of buildings? Flat roof replacement is often suitable for commercial, industrial, and some residential buildings with flat or low-slope roofs, depending on the specific structure and needs.
